KBr is 80% dissociated in aqueous solution of 0.5M concentration (Given `K_(f)` for water `=1.86 K kg mol^(-1)`). The solution freezes at

A

271.326 K

B

272 K

C

270.5 K

D

268.5 K

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

`i=1.8 , m=0.5`
`K_(f)=1.86 , DeltaT_(f)=?`
`DeltaT_(f)=iK_(f)xxm`
`=1.8xx1.86xx0.5=1.674`
`T_(f)=273K-1.674K=271.326K`.
